Living Room

Your living room is the perfect spot for accent wall paneling. It's the place in your house where you spend most of your time, making it an ideal spot to accentuate the beauty of the space. You can choose the wall behind your entertainment center or fireplace or the wall behind your sofa to create a bold visual impact with your paneling. You can play around with colors, textures, and patterns to make your living room look warm, welcoming, and visually appealing.

Dining Room

Your dining room is another perfect spot in your home to showcase your accent wall paneling. By adding paneling to your dining room wall, you can create a visually rich and intriguing background that adds depth and sophistication to your space. So, whether you choose wooden paneling, geometric patterns, or metallic finishes, it can make your dining room look unique and aesthetically pleasing.

Home Office

What better way to create an inspiring workspace than by adding accent wall paneling? An excellent way to amplify your home office is by adding paneling to the wall behind your desk. You can consider using wooden paneling, wallpaper, or 3D panels that can turn your dull workspace into a creative haven to help you focus on your work better and create productivity.

Bedroom

You can make your bedroom much more inviting by adding accent wall paneling. You can choose to add paneling to the wall behind your bed to create a cozy ambiance or use earthy colors or floral patterns to make your bedroom look warm and inviting.

Entryway

The entryway is the first space that anyone sees when they enter your home. Adding accent wall paneling to this space can not only add a unique focal point but also create a positive first impression when someone visits your house. You can go bold with patterns and textures and choose metallic finishes for a modern look.
